Like a lot of people, I want to schedule Retrospect

 

backups using "cron". I have encountered one little

 

problem though ...

 

 

 

If I am logged in at the terminal of my XServe,

 

the cron-scheduled Retrospect job runs fine. You

 

can even watch the Retrospect GUI display go

 

through its paces if you're bored.

 

 

 

However, if I'm not logged in at the terminal,

 

Retrospect fails to start. To try to get a bit more

 

information, I tried running a Retrospect run document

 

from a remote login shell, e.g. something like

 

 

 

prompt> open goBackup

 

 

 

which failed with the following error message:

 

 

 

kCGErrorIllegalArgument : initCGDisplayState : cannot map display interlocks.

 

kCGErrorIllegalArgument : CGSNewConnection cannot get connection port

 

INIT_Processes(), could not establish the default connection to the WindowServer.Abort

 

 

 

... so I guess the problem is with the display.
